Structure of sucralose is similar to

A

Glucose

B

Fructose

C

Sucrose

D

Saccharin

Text Solution

AI Generated Solution

The correct Answer is:
To determine which structure is similar to that of sucralose, we first need to analyze the structures of sucralose and the other compounds mentioned: glucose, fructose, sucrose, and saccharin. ### Step-by-Step Solution: 1. **Identify the Structure of Sucralose**: - Sucralose is a chlorinated derivative of sucrose. Its structure consists of a six-membered ring and a five-membered ring, with multiple hydroxyl (OH) groups and chlorine (Cl) substituents. - The key features include: - A six-membered ring with two chlorine atoms replacing hydroxyl groups. - A five-membered ring structure. 2. **Draw the Structure of Glucose**: - Glucose is a simple sugar (monosaccharide) with a six-membered ring (pyranose form). - The structure has multiple hydroxyl (OH) groups and one CH2OH group. 3. **Draw the Structure of Fructose**: - Fructose is another simple sugar (monosaccharide) but has a five-membered ring (furanose form). - It contains multiple hydroxyl (OH) groups and a CH2OH group. 4. **Draw the Structure of Sucrose**: - Sucrose is a disaccharide composed of glucose and fructose. - Its structure consists of a six-membered ring and a five-membered ring connected by an oxygen atom (glycosidic bond). - Sucrose has hydroxyl groups similar to those in glucose and fructose. 5. **Draw the Structure of Saccharin**: - Saccharin is an artificial sweetener with a different structure, featuring a benzene ring, nitrogen, and sulfur components. - It does not resemble the sugar structures. 6. **Compare the Structures**: - By comparing the structures, we can see that sucralose and sucrose share a similar framework since both are disaccharides and have a similar arrangement of rings and functional groups. - Glucose and fructose are monosaccharides and do not have the same complexity as sucralose. - Saccharin has a completely different structure and is not similar to sucralose. ### Conclusion: The structure of sucralose is most similar to **sucrose**, as both are disaccharides with similar ring structures, although sucralose has chlorine substitutions. ---
